I applied online. The process took 3 months. I interviewed at Backbase (Amsterdam) in Jan 2019
Interview
There were 5 rounds in total
1. Call with recruiter
Normal questions like why Backbase, why Amsterdam. Few questions related to work i did in past and skills i have.
2. Coding Assignment
It will be spring project assignment using spring security and Apache camel
3. Technical video call interview with one of the developer
He asked basic question of Spring Security, Maven, Docker, Kubernetes Java 8 and Microservice and database
4. Second Technical Round with Technical Manager
Question around same topic as in previous round but in more details
5. Final Interview with line manager
question to judge your behavior with open-ended question and get to know more about me and the environment i use to work to see i can get fit in Backbase env

I applied through other source. I interviewed at Backbase (Kyiv, Kyiv) in Dec 2019
Interview
Questions about previous working experience, a couple of technical questions. Interviewer described backbase workflow. I described my previous workflow, pros and cons. Questions about values in work, what kind of code review I do, which things I follow.
